Web14 Apr 2024 · Percentage Of Total Time: 5 Description of job responsibility/duty: Record Keeping-Maintain cage card records with meticulous attention to detail of animal experimental treatment group, and cage/animal identification. Maintaining running inventory all animals under his/her care. Prepare inventory sheets for monthly billing.
